Fans have been waiting more than three years for Kehlani to release her sophomore album, but it seems that they’ll have to keep waiting a little longer.
The R&B singer revealed on Twitter that she had to scrap her album release date due to the worsening coronavirus crisis, as she won’t be able to promote the project’s release like usual: This pushback demonstrates the potential impact the virus could have on the music industry beyond live performances, which have already been canceled in droves across the country.
Although artists like Jay Electronica and Don Toliver have dropped in recent weeks despite the growing pandemic, the upcoming months could see more artists delay releases.
